Hi all,

Currently I use XmlBeans to parse xml files and Spring
to persist objects
created by XmlBeans. However I wonder if there is any
automatic way to
generate hibernate mapping files for XmlBeans
generated classes. It would be
nice to have all (classes and hibernate mappings based
on xml schemas)
generated automatically based on xml schema (or
indirectly i.e. having
hibernate mappings being generated based on XmlBeans
generated classes)?
Anyone used something like that?
